De nos jours, la performance web est un enjeu majeur pour tout type d’entreprise. Que vous soyez une start-up en pleine croissance ou une multinationale bien établie, la rapidité de votre site web ou de votre application mobile est un facteur déterminant de votre réussite. Une des solutions pour optimiser cette performance est l’utilisation d’un réseau de distribution de contenu (CDN). Mais comment mettre en place un CDN efficace et adapté à vos besoins ? C’est ce que nous allons découvrir ensemble.
Qu’est-ce qu’un CDN et pourquoi est-il important ?
Un CDN, ou Content Delivery Network, est un réseau de serveurs répartis géographiquement dont l’objectif est de fournir du contenu web de manière rapide et efficace aux utilisateurs finaux. En utilisant un CDN, vous assurez que le contenu de votre site web est distribué à partir du serveur le plus proche de l’utilisateur, ce qui réduit les temps de latence et améliore l’expérience de navigation.
L’importance d’un CDN ne peut être sous-estimée. Dans notre monde hyperconnecté, les attentes des utilisateurs en matière de performance web sont plus élevées que jamais. Une étude récente a révélé que plus de 50% des utilisateurs abandonnent un site web s’il ne se charge pas en moins de 3 secondes. En outre, Google a clairement indiqué que la vitesse du site est un facteur de classement dans ses résultats de recherche. Par conséquent, l’utilisation d’un CDN peut non seulement améliorer la satisfaction de vos utilisateurs, mais également augmenter votre visibilité dans les moteurs de recherche.
Comment choisir le bon CDN pour votre entreprise ?
Dans la quête du CDN parfait, il y a plusieurs facteurs à considérer. Tout d’abord, la couverture géographique. Vous devez vous assurer que le CDN que vous choisissez a des serveurs dans les régions où se trouvent la majorité de vos utilisateurs. Ensuite, la fiabilité. Votre CDN doit être capable de gérer des pics de trafic sans faille et de fournir un service constant et ininterrompu. Enfin, le coût. Bien que l’utilisation d’un CDN puisse entraîner des économies en termes de bande passante et d’infrastructure, il est essentiel de trouver un service qui offre un bon rapport qualité-prix.
Il existe de nombreux fournisseurs de CDN sur le marché, chacun avec ses propres forces et faiblesses. Certains des plus populaires sont Akamai, Cloudflare et Amazon CloudFront. Il est recommandé de faire un benchmark des différentes offres et de demander une démonstration ou un essai gratuit pour évaluer leur performance dans des conditions réelles.
Comment mettre en place un CDN ?
La mise en place d’un CDN peut sembler intimidante, mais le processus est généralement assez simple. La première étape est de choisir un fournisseur de CDN. Une fois que vous avez sélectionné un fournisseur, vous devrez configurer votre site web ou votre application pour utiliser le CDN.
La plupart des fournisseurs de CDN offrent une interface utilisateur intuitive qui vous guide à travers le processus de configuration. Vous devrez généralement entrer l’URL de votre site web ou de votre application, puis choisir les options de distribution de contenu qui correspondent à vos besoins. Par exemple, vous pouvez choisir de mettre en cache tout votre contenu statique (comme les images et les feuilles de style CSS) tout en laissant votre contenu dynamique (comme les pages de produits ou les actualités) être servi directement à partir de votre serveur d’origine.
La mise en œuvre technique peut varier en fonction du fournisseur de CDN que vous choisissez et de la complexité de votre site web ou de votre application. Cependant, la plupart des CDN sont conçus pour être faciles à mettre en œuvre, même pour les non-techniciens.
Comment optimiser l’utilisation de votre CDN ?
Une fois que votre CDN est en place, il y a plusieurs actions que vous pouvez entreprendre pour optimiser son utilisation et maximiser ses bénéfices. Tout d’abord, assurez-vous de mettre en cache autant de contenu que possible. Plus il y a de contenu caché sur votre CDN, moins il y a de demandes qui doivent être envoyées à votre serveur d’origine, ce qui améliore la vitesse de votre site web.
Ensuite, utilisez les outils de suivi et d’analyse fournis par votre fournisseur de CDN pour surveiller les performances de votre site web. Ces outils peuvent vous aider à identifier les problèmes potentiels et à ajuster votre configuration CDN pour une performance optimale.
Enfin, n’oubliez pas de tester régulièrement la performance de votre site web. Il existe de nombreux outils gratuits en ligne, tels que Google PageSpeed Insights et WebPageTest, qui peuvent vous aider à évaluer la vitesse de votre site et à identifier les domaines d’amélioration.
La mise en place d’un CDN est une étape importante pour optimiser la performance web de votre entreprise. En suivant les conseils ci-dessus, vous serez bien placés pour choisir le bon CDN, le mettre en place efficacement et en tirer le maximum de bénéfices.
Sécurité et CDN : Un duo incontournable
La sécurité sur internet est devenue une préoccupation majeure pour toutes les entreprises. Les attaques à grande échelle, les hacks et les tentatives de phishing sont de plus en plus fréquentes et peuvent causer d’importants dommages à la fois en termes de réputation et de coûts financiers. Les CDN jouent un rôle crucial dans la protection de votre site web ou de votre application contre ces menaces.
Un CDN agit comme une barrière de protection entre votre serveur d’origine et l’utilisateur final, minimisant ainsi les risques d’attaques sur votre serveur. Plusieurs fournisseurs de CDN offrent des services avancés de sécurité, tels que la protection DDoS, le filtrage de contenu malveillant et la détection et la mitigation des menaces en temps réel.
De plus, en utilisant un CDN, vous pouvez améliorer la confidentialité et la sécurité des données de vos utilisateurs. Les CDN peuvent offrir des fonctionnalités de cryptage de bout en bout pour garantir que les données sensibles, comme les informations de carte de crédit ou les mots de passe, sont sécurisées lorsqu’elles sont transmises entre le client et le serveur.
Enfin, un CDN peut contribuer à la conformité avec les réglementations de sécurité de l’information, telles que le RGPD en Europe ou la loi HIPAA aux États-Unis. Certains fournisseurs de CDN proposent des services spécifiques pour aider les entreprises à respecter ces réglementations.
En intégrant la sécurité à votre stratégie CDN, vous pouvez non seulement optimiser les performances de votre site web, mais aussi protéger votre entreprise et vos utilisateurs contre les menaces en ligne.
Gestion des pics de trafic avec un CDN
Dans le monde numérique d’aujourd’hui, les pics de trafic sont courants. Que ce soit en raison d’une vente flash, d’un événement sportif en direct ou d’une campagne marketing virale, votre site web ou votre application peut connaître une augmentation massive du trafic en un court laps de temps. Si votre infrastructure n’est pas préparée à gérer ce pic de trafic, elle peut ralentir ou même tomber en panne, ce qui peut entraîner une perte de revenus et de clients.
Un CDN est une solution efficace pour gérer ces pics de trafic. En dispersant les demandes d’information sur une multitude de serveurs répartis géographiquement, un CDN peut absorber un grand nombre de requêtes simultanées sans affecter les performances de votre site web.
De plus, beaucoup de fournisseurs de CDN proposent des outils de gestion de la charge qui vous permettent de contrôler la façon dont le trafic est réparti entre les différents serveurs de votre réseau. Par exemple, vous pouvez définir des règles pour diriger les demandes vers les serveurs les moins chargés ou vers les serveurs les plus proches de l’utilisateur.
Enfin, les CDN sont capables de s’adapter dynamiquement aux variations du trafic. Ils peuvent automatiquement ajouter ou retirer des serveurs de votre réseau en fonction des besoins, ce qui vous assure que votre site web ou votre application reste performant, même en cas de pic de trafic.
La mise en place d’un réseau de distribution de contenu (CDN) est un investissement judicieux pour toute entreprise soucieuse de la performance de son site web ou de son application mobile. Non seulement les CDN améliorent la vitesse de chargement et l’expérience utilisateur, mais ils offrent également une protection contre les menaces en ligne et aident à gérer efficacement les pics de trafic.
Néanmoins, le choix et l’implémentation d’un CDN doivent être effectués avec soin. Il est essentiel de prendre en compte la couverture géographique, la fiabilité et le coût du service, ainsi que les besoins spécifiques de votre entreprise en termes de sécurité et de conformité réglementaire.
Enfin, une fois votre CDN en place, n’oubliez pas de l’optimiser et de le surveiller régulièrement pour en tirer le maximum de bénéfices. Avec une bonne gestion, un CDN peut devenir un atout majeur pour la performance et la croissance de votre entreprise.